Nova Victoria is a crown dependency of Arcadia, located on a peninsula of the northern coast of Cibola. The crown dependency and the city are named after the (fictional) queen Victoria of Batavia.
History
The city of Nova Victoria was founded as one of the first cities of Batavian-Cibola. The city grew into the most important port city of Batavian-Cibola. Politically, the city was from time to time an independent region or part of the Grand Duchy of Nederburg. When the city became part of South Batavia, it remained the most important port for the gold trade.
The city was briefly on the map under the flag of Jingdao, until the area was abandoned. The city was briefly under the flag of Alexandria, but then disappeared from the map.
For a few years, the city was part of Arcadia as a crown dependency. The city has 24,000 inhabitants, mostly living on the coast around the harbour. The city is currently bordered by the green, but the future expectation for the "reconquista" (recapture) of Batavian-Cibola hopes to grow into the bustling city of before.
Having been occupied by the Franco-Batavian Empire through its dominion of Arcadia, the city and its environs were deserted in the wake of their respective collapse in 1685. The city was occupied in late 1686 AN by the Holy Ralgon Empire, which was growing desperate to relocate refugees in the wake of its own major crisis during the preceding year.
